Tell that to my brother who went down to the Mississippi and Alabama area after all the hurricanes and set up a communications and staging area with some of the HAM bigwigs down there and the Red Cross (they even had to build their own antenna on the spot to put on the roof of the building they were in). He was down there for a number of days helping out (by the way his callsign is KC8BGU). He received letters of commendation from both the American Red Cross and whatever club he belongs to (I think it's a national club).
HAM radio operators helped out tremendously during the aftermath.
